Medisynth Agaricus Muscarius 200 is a homeopathic dilution prepared from a fungus known as Toadstool. It is formulated to address concerns related to the nervous system and skin. This remedy is traditionally used in homeopathy for symptoms such as twitching, trembling, and itching sensations. It may also be indicated for feelings of vertigo and neuralgic discomfort.
Homeopathic Formulation: Prepared from the fungus Agaricus Muscarius, also known as Toadstool, following homeopathic principles. Nervous System Support: Primarily used in homeopathic practice for its influence on the nervous system, addressing symptoms like twitching and spasms. Skin Application: Traditionally used for skin issues like itching, redness, and swelling, particularly those associated with frostbite or chilblains.
Q: What is Medisynth Agaricus Muscarius 200 used for in homeopathy?
A: In homeopathy, Agaricus Muscarius is often utilized for conditions related to the nervous system, such as twitching, trembling, and nerve-related discomfort. It is also indicated for skin complaints like itching, redness, and swelling, particularly sensations resembling frostbite.
Q: How should this homeopathic dilution be taken?
A: The dosage should be as prescribed by a physician. Generally, it is advised to maintain a half-hour gap between food, drinks, or other medicines and the homeopathic remedy. It is also recommended to avoid strong smells in the mouth, such as camphor, garlic, or coffee, when taking the medicine.
Q: Are there any known side effects?
A: No side effects have been commonly reported for Agaricus Muscarius in homeopathic potencies. However, it is always recommended to use this product under medical supervision. If symptoms worsen or persist for more than seven days, it is advisable to stop use and consult a doctor.
Q: What is the source of Agaricus Muscarius?
A: This homeopathic remedy is prepared from a fungus commonly known as 'Toadstool' or 'Bug Agaric' (Amanita muscaria).
Q: Should I consult a homeopath before using this product?
A: Yes, it is advisable to use this remedy under medical supervision. A qualified homeopathic practitioner can determine the appropriate dosage and suitability of the remedy for your specific symptoms and condition.
